摘要
Wireless Sensor Network (WSN) is a wireless self-organizing network based on sensor nodes. Small batteries or power supply with weak computing power are usually used, so how to effectively control the energy consumption of nodes has become a very important optimization goal. This study proposes a useful method for cluster head election in WSNs to extend network lifetime using the Gannet Optimization Algorithm (GOA). When applied to WSNs and compared with other protocols, the GOA-C protocol consumes less energy, has a longer lifetime, and receives more messages from base stations and cluster head nodes.
